Allahabad High Court Installs New Sambhal CJM After 48-Hour Reversal

The change comes after Vibhanshu Sudhir ordered an FIR against police in the November Sambhal violence.

Overview

  • The High Court modified its January 20 order on January 22, sending Aditya Singh back to his original post and appointing Deepak Kumar Jaiswal as Sambhal’s Chief Judicial Magistrate.
  • Vibhanshu Sudhir’s transfer to Sultanpur stands confirmed, days after his January 9 directive to register an FIR naming several police officers over the November 2024 unrest.
  • The Registrar General’s latest notification formed part of a large statewide reshuffle moving hundreds of judicial officers.
  • Local lawyers protested the transfers, calling them demoralising and demanding a rollback, while political leaders urged higher-court scrutiny.
  • Sambhal police said a previous judicial inquiry had been completed, stated the FIR ordered by the CJM will not be registered, and announced plans to appeal the order.
